Timor-Leste - Government health expenditure per capita
Since 2014, Timor-Leste Government health expenditure per capita grew 3.5%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 134 comparing other countries in Government health expenditure per capita with $58.36. Timor-Leste is overtaken by Armenia, which was ranked number 133 at $58.4 and is followed by Sao Tome and Principe at $55.58. Norway lead the ranking with $6,899.87 in 2019, an increase of 1.1% versus 2018. United States, Sweden and Iceland resp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Vanuatu recorded the best 5 years average growth at +30% per year, while Venezuela was the worst growing country at -68% per year.
